ive got a lezyne femto, its ok, small lightweight attaches to seatpost or a jeans pocket etc, but crucially, its not that bright.
i also have a moon crescent, cost about 20 quid, and its basically better in almost every way, definitely brighter.

Lezyne Zectos are very bright and last a while on the less demanding settings and if you remove the bungee wotsit they have a belt clip thing that'll secure onto a saddlebag loop (which I do sometimes if I've got one on). The belt clip is pretty hefty so unless the loop is particularly large and flappy in my experience it stays put very well.
